William Jackson

Quill platform ID: p4233.

(9 March 1759 – 17 December 1828) Major in the Continental Army during the Revolutionary War, serving on Washington’s staff as Secretary to John Laurens. Nominated as Secretary of the Constitutional Convention by Alexander Hamilton and chosen by the delegates on 25 May 1787. Afterwards practised law at the Pennsylvania Supreme Court and served for a time as personal secretary to George Washington while President. 1
